WebMay 23, 2024 · Once cooked, remove chestnuts from the heat and wrap in a clean tea towel for 5 to 10 minutes and then quickly peel off the outer brown shell and remove the papery thin skin underneath. If boiled, there’s no need to wrap the chestnuts in a tea towel; simply remove the chestnuts one. at a time from the water to peel. WebFreezing Chestnuts Step 1 Freeze chestnuts by placing whole or shelled chestnuts in sealable freezer bags and storing in the freezer. Step 2 Keep freshly frozen chestnuts for three months and chestnuts that are dried and then frozen for up to one year.
